A switch that is externally actuated by a device such as a push rod or button, which requires pushing for each actuation. The action may be momentary, with mechanical return. It consists of a body,switch and a push button. The item may include provisions for mounting indicating lamps or light emitting diodes in the actuator. Includes items consisting of individually separable switches that are physically interlocked, that have a common actuator, or are electrically connected. Excludes: light-switch; light-switch assembly; switch,beam selecting,headlight; switch,foot; switch,interlock; switch,pressure; switch,push-pull; switch,sensitive and switch assembly. For devices which start, stop, reverse, select and/or regulate the speed of a motor, see starter,motor and controller,motor.
